Как реализовать тень с градиентом


Градиентные тени — это потрясающий способ добавить глубину и реалистичность к элементам вашего веб-дизайна. Они могут создать эффект объемности и помочь сделать ваш контент выделяющимся на фоне. Вы можете использовать градиентные тени в различных элементах — от кнопок и иконок до заголовков и фотографий.

1. Варианты градиентных теней. Существует несколько различных подходов к созданию градиентных теней. Один из самых распространенных способов — использование CSS свойства box-shadow. С помощью его значения вы можете управлять цветом, размытием и направлением градиента в тени. Другой способ — использование градиентов, которые уже являются самими по себе тенями.

2. Использование CSS свойства box-shadow. Для создания градиентной тени с использованием box-shadow вам понадобится знание о синтаксисе и значениях свойства. Вы можете указать несколько теней, задавая несколько значений через запятую. Первое значение — горизонтальное смещение, второе — вертикальное смещение, третье — размытие и четвертое — цвет тени. Вы также можете использовать ключевые слова, такие как inset, для указания на то, что тень должна быть внутренней.

Идеи для создания эффектной градиентной тени

1. Увеличение контрастности: Для создания более выразительной тени можно использовать градиент с высокой контрастностью. Например, сочетание яркого оранжевого и темно-коричневого цветов будет привлекать внимание и добавлять глубину к элементам дизайна.

2. Переход от светлого к темному: Другой интересный подход — использование градиента, переходящего от светлых оттенков к темным. Это создает иллюзию объемности и глубины, особенно когда тень применяется к элементам с плоским дизайном.

3. Градиент в нестандартных цветах: Экспериментируйте с нестандартными цветовыми комбинациями для создания необычной градиентной тени. Например, градиент от голубого к фиолетовому или от фиолетового к зеленому может придать вашему дизайну оригинальности и яркости.

4. Градиент с текстурой: Добавление текстуры к градиентной тени может создать дополнительную глубину и интерес. Например, градиент с текстурой портландского цемента может эффектно смотреться на кнопках или фоне сайта.

5. Нечеткая граница: Еще одна идея — использовать нечеткую границу для создания эффекта плавной и нежной градиентной тени. Такой эффект может помочь создать эффект „мечтательности“ или придать дизайну эстетичный вид.

Попробуйте эти идеи в своих проектах и экспериментируйте — градиентная тень отличный способ добавить интерес и глубину к вашим элементам дизайна.

Подбор цветовых оттенков

При создании замечательной градиентной тени важно умело подобрать цветовые оттенки. Ведь именно цвета создают настроение и эффект визуального образа.

Первым шагом в подборе оттенков является выбор основного цвета. Он должен соответствовать общей цветовой гамме вашего дизайна и гармонировать с окружающими элементами.

Вторым шагом является выбор дополнительных оттенков. Здесь важно учесть, что они должны быть визуально связаны с основным цветом. Можно использовать аналогичные оттенки или комбинировать цвета, добавляя контрастные элементы.

Третий шаг заключается в выборе текстур и оттенков для создания градиентной тени. Здесь можно проявить фантазию и экспериментировать. Мягкие переходы или резкие контрасты — выбор за вами, но помните, что цветовая схема должна быть сбалансированной и приятной для глаза.

Не забудьте учитывать контрастность цветов и их восприятие на разных устройствах. Также обратите внимание на освещение и фон, на котором будет расположен ваш элемент с градиентной тенью.

Подбор цветовых оттенков — это творческий процесс, требующий внимательности и чувства пропорций. Доверьтесь своему вкусу и экспериментам, чтобы создать замечательную градиентную тень, которая будет подчеркивать красоту вашего дизайна.

Выбор типа градиента

При создании градиентной тени важно правильно выбрать тип градиента, который подходит к предпочитаемому дизайну. В CSS существует несколько типов градиентов для выбора:

  • Линейный градиент — это градиент, который идет по прямой линии от одного цвета к другому. Линейный градиент можно описать с помощью двух или более цветов, а также угла, под которым градиент будет направлен.
  • Радиальный градиент — это градиент, который распространяется из центра внешней фигуры к ее границе. Здесь цвета могут меняться по кругу, от центра до границы, создавая эффект излучения или свечения.
  • Конический градиент — это градиент, который идет по радиусу круга. Цвета меняются от центра к границе круга, создавая кольцевой эффект.

Выбирая тип градиента, необходимо учитывать визуальный эффект, который вы хотите достичь. Линейные градиенты могут быть простыми и элегантными, радиальные — мягкими и объемными, а конические — уникальными и оригинальными. Экспериментируйте с разными типами градиентов, чтобы найти наиболее подходящий для вашего дизайна.

Использование специальных CSS-свойств

Одним из таких свойств является background-image, которое позволяет задать изображение в качестве фона элемента. При этом, мы можем использовать градиентные изображения, созданные специально для данного случая. Применение таких изображений с использованием свойства background-image позволяет внести в дизайн уникальность и оригинальность.

Другим важным свойством является box-shadow, которое позволяет создавать тени для элементов. При правильном использовании этого свойства можно достичь высокой степени реалистичности градиентной тени. Мы можем настроить параметры тени, такие как цвет, радиус размытия и смещение. Сочетание этих параметров позволяет создать эффект постепенного перехода цветов, имитируя настоящую тень.

Также стоит упомянуть о свойстве linear-gradient, которое позволяет создать градиентный фон, идеально подходящий для создания градиентной тени. С помощью этого свойства мы можем указать начальный и конечный цветы, а также задать направление градиента. Таким образом, мы можем создать гладкий и плавный переход от одного цвета к другому, добавляя глубину и объемность к элементу.

Использование этих специальных CSS-свойств позволит вам создать замечательную градиентную тень, которая придаст вашему дизайну элегантность и оригинальность. Смело экспериментируйте с различными параметрами и сочетаниями цветов, чтобы найти идеальное сочетание для вашего проекта.

Эксперименты с прозрачностью

Один из способов экспериментировать с прозрачностью — использовать свойство opacity. С помощью него вы можете контролировать степень прозрачности элемента. Значение opacity задается в диапазоне от 0 (полностью прозрачный) до 1 (полностью непрозрачный).

Опция rgba() позволяет контролировать цвет фона элемента с учетом его прозрачности. Это означает, что вы можете создавать градиентные тени с прозрачными участками, позволяющими просматривать содержимое на заднем плане.

Пример использования:


.gradient-shadow {
background-color: rgba(0, 0, 0, 0.5);
box-shadow: 0 0 10px rgba(0, 0, 0, 0.5);
}

В этом примере мы создаем тень с использованием rgba() для определения цвета фона и прозрачности. Значение 0.5 означает 50% прозрачность, что делает ее полупрозрачной и позволяет нам видеть контент, находящийся на заднем плане.

Значения rgba() могут быть изменены, чтобы достичь желаемого эффекта. Экспериментируйте с разными значениями прозрачности и цвета фона, чтобы создать уникальную градиентную тень, которая будет соответствовать вашему дизайну.

Применение градиентной тени в различных элементах

Текст:

Применение градиентной тени к тексту может сделать его более выразительным и привлекательным для взгляда читателя. Вы можете использовать градиентную тень для заголовков, подзаголовков или обычного текста, чтобы сделать их более заметными и стильными.

Кнопки:

Градиентная тень также идеально подходит для стилизации кнопок. Она может придать им объемный и трехмерный вид, что делает кнопки более привлекательными и пользовательскими. Градиентную тень можно применять как к самой кнопке, так и к ее надписи, чтобы создать интересный и стильный эффект.

Блоки:

Для различных блоков на веб-странице градиентная тень может быть использована для создания эффекта глубины и объема. Вы можете применить градиентную тень к фоновому изображению блока или к его границам, чтобы сделать его более ярким и привлекательным.

Формы:

Градиентная тень также может быть использована для стилизации различных форм на веб-странице. Это может быть полезно для выделения активной формы, а также для создания привлекательного и современного вида для полей ввода и кнопок отправки формы.

В целом градиентная тень предоставляет широкие возможности для стилизации различных элементов на веб-странице, делая их более привлекательными и запоминающимися. Она добавляет глубину и объем, что помогает привлечь внимание пользователей и создать превосходный дизайн.

Добавить комментарий

Вам также может понравиться